“Ubiquitous” because ICT will permeate every aspect of our lives, incorporating items we would have never considered communication devices. The fundamental concept is that it will “Connect everyone and everything.”
Everyone, including the elderly and disabled, will be able to use ICT with ease. There will be a huge increase in friendly communication that transcends generation, distance, and language, enabling people friendly "heart-to-heart" contact.
Commerce involving product sales and services will shift from being provider-oriented to user-oriented, based on users’ viewpoints.

ICT will also transform society from one of uniformity and standardization to one that is creative and vigorous, and which strives to achieve more creative business approaches and services, as well as a new social system and values.
